What is a digital planning board?
A digital scheduling board is a graphical scheduling tool in a browser: technicians, vehicles, and machines are displayed on a timeline; unplanned jobs are scheduled via drag-and-drop; and changes are immediately visible to everyone. Unlike Excel, Outlook, or isolated legacy tools, it’s directly connected to jobs, availability, and the technician app.
How do we plan for short-term disruptions?
Using drag-and-drop: The urgent job is inserted into the schedule, you drag the affected appointments to new slots, and every technician sees the change immediately in their app. There’s no need for a chain of phone calls, and the rest of the daily schedule remains organized instead of chaotic.
Do technicians notice changes right away?
Yes, every assignment and every change is automatically updated in the technician app, along with all the details about the job: system, history, documents, and forms. Conversely, status updates and reports from the field are sent back in real time to the scheduling board.
Can we plan operations on a map?
Yes, you can view job sites and technicians on the map, which lets you schedule based on proximity and save travel time. The map view complements the timeline; you can switch between them depending on your question: Who’s available? Who’s nearby?
Does the scheduling board also work for the workshop and machine allocation?
Yes, in addition to field service assignments, you also schedule workshop orders and assign machines or test stands to orders and time slots. Double bookings and bottlenecks become apparent before they turn into problems.
